The Diode Laser & LED Systems group at DTU Fotonik, Department of Photonics Engineering at the Technical University of Denmark is seeking a candidate for a Postdoc position in the field of “Multimodal Imaging Systems For Biophotonic Applications” as per 1 January 2014. The position is for a period of 24 months and includes fundamental and applied research as well as innovation in collaboration with international academic and industrial partners.

DTU Fotonik has its historical roots in a governmental effort to bring optical science and industry closer together. We continue to have a strong commitment to industry collaborations.

The department of Photonics Engineering at the Technical University of Denmark has 220 employees with competences in optics and is one of the largest centers in the world based solely on research in photonics. Research is performed within optical sensors, lasers, LEDs, photovoltaics, quantum photonics, biophotonics, ultra-high speed optical transmission systems and nanooptics.

Reponsibilities and tasks
The overall objective of the postdoc work has two main parts: (i) Development and construction of optical coherence tomography systems to be combined with multiphoton tomography systems or coherent Anti-Stokes Raman scattering, and (ii) application of these multimodal imaging systems in biophotonic applications in close cooperation with national and international academic and industrial partners. The intended work is part of the project Functional Anatomical Molecular Optical Screening (FAMOS) funded by the European Commission. Research activities in the intended postdoc position will be connected to the following topics:

Development of biophotonic imaging systems, including optical coherence tomography, multiphoton tomography, and spectroscopy.
Development and application of novel light sources, including ultrafast lasers, dedicated to the multimodal imaging systems.
Testing of the developed multimodal systems adapted for clinical applications.
Modeling of light-tissue interactions relevant for the systems developed.
Qualifications
Candidates should preferably have:

A PhD degree (or equivalent) in laser physics, optics, biomedical optics/engineering or other relevant topic.
Documented research or industrial experience with development of imaging systems, preferably including OCT and multiphoton tomography.
Interest to work in a multidisciplinary team including academia and industry.
Interest in assisting in co-supervising B.Sc., M.Sc. and Ph.D. students relevant for the project.
